15 - 052ortho-[2,2]-Wittig Rearrangement of Benzyl Propargyl Ethers: Strik-ing Preference over the Competing [1,2]-Wittig Shift. — Treatmentof benzyl silylpropargyl ether (I) with BuLi in THF solutions affords therarely precedent ortho-[2,3]-Wittig rearrangement product (II) in remarkablylarge preference to competing [1,2]- and [1,4]-shift products (III) and (IV),respectively. Factors governing the peri-selectivity in this type of carbanionrearrangement are studied systematically. — (TOMOOKA, KATSUHIKO;HARADA, MANABU; HANJI, TAKAYUKI; NAKAI, TAKESHI; Chem. Lett.(2000) 12, 1394-1395; Dep. Chem. Technol., Tokyo Inst. Technol., Meguro,Tokyo 152, Japan; EN)
